Salary and Work for Control Veterinarian

Working as a control veterinarian involves a variety of tasks and responsibilities. A control veterinarian plays a crucial role in ensuring animal health and food safety through inspections and controls of animal husbandry and slaughterhouses. They often work within authorities such as the National Food Agency and the Swedish Board of Agriculture.

Education and Qualifications

To become a control veterinarian, one needs to have a veterinary degree, which involves undergoing a five and a half-year university-level education. In Sweden, this education can be completed at the Swedish University of Agricultural Sciences (SLU) in Uppsala. After graduation, one also needs to obtain a license from the Swedish Board of Agriculture to work as a veterinarian.

What Does a Control Veterinarian Do?

A control veterinarian's workday can be very diverse. They conduct inspections at slaughterhouses to ensure that animals are treated humanely and that the meat is safe for consumption. They may also supervise animal husbandry on farms, check the health and welfare of animals, and perform disease control inspections. Their work is crucial in ensuring that animal husbandry meets legal requirements and that the food reaching consumers is safe.

Labor Market and Future Outlook

According to the Swedish Public Employment Service's forecast, the opportunities for work as a veterinarian, including a control veterinarian, are expected to be good both now and in five years. However, there are some recruitment difficulties, partly due to many veterinarians working part-time. The demand for veterinarians is expected to remain unchanged over the next five years, indicating a stable job market.

Who has the highest salary?
The highest salary for a Control veterinarian is 55900 kr. This salary belongs to a man working in the Privately employed officials with a post-secondary education, 3 years or more. The highest salary for a woman in this profession is 51900 kr.
Who has the lowest salary?
The lowest salary for a Control veterinarian is 38500 kr. This salary belongs to a man working in the Privately employed workers. The lowest salary for a woman in this profession is 42600 kr.

About the data

All information displayed on this page is based on data from the Swedish Central Bureau of Statistics (SCB), the Swedish Tax Agency and the Swedish employment agency. Learn more about our data and data sources here.

All figures are gross salaries, meaning salaries before tax. The average salary, or mean salary, is calculated by adding up the total salary for all individuals within the profession and dividing it by the number of individuals. For specific job categories, we have also considered various criteria such as experience and education.

Profession Control veterinarian has the SSYK code 2250, which we use to match against the SCB database to obtain the latest salary statistics.
